What is the Simplified Form of 33/30? A simplified fraction is a fraction that has been reduced to its lowest terms. In other words, it's a fraction where the numerator (the top part of the fraction) and denominator (the bottom part of the fraction) have no common factors other than 1.

Simplifying a fraction makes it easier to understand and compare the value of the fraction, and it's also often a requirement in many mathematical operations. To simplify a fraction, you divide both the numerator and denominator by their greatest common factor until you can't divide anymore.

To simplified any fraction follow those steps, which is given below-

  1. Find the GCD (Greatest Common Divisor) or HCF (Highest Common Factor) for both numerator & denominator.
  2. Then divided that GCD or HCF value both numerator & denominator.
  3. Simplify or reduce the fraction.

For calculation, here's how to simplify 33/30 to its simplest form using the formula above, step by step instructions are given below

  1. To simplify
    33/30
    its lowest terms, find GCD (Greatest Common Divisor) for 33 & 30. Here's How to Find GCD of 33 and 30?
    GCD is 3,
  2. Divided that GCD value with both numerator & denominator.
    33/3/30/3
  3. After simplify or reduce the fraction.
    11/10

The Simplified Form of 33/30 is 11/10.

GCD of 33 and 30 is 3.
